In 1951, consciousness became of interest because a man named Eugene Aserinksy had discovered that the eyes moved rapidly during sleep.

This sparked a whole frenzy about what this could mean and people became more interested in the whole subject of consciousness and what it could actually mean thereby leading to a change in human perceptions about consciousness.

On december 16th, 1846, 15 of the members of the Donner Party strapped on makeshift snowshoes and tried to walk out of the mountains to try to find help. After several days trying to find help they were left starving and on the verge of collapse.
